Originally Posted by scooby_me
If the car is recorded as a CAT-C it needs a VIC test, D Doesnt (D Is for minor damage).

But if its got a recent MOT and reg doc then its 99% Sure all work has been done.

Worth having a local shop have a look over it just to make 100% Sure, and do your own HPI.

Hope this is of some help.

Oh and most garages wont take cat recorded car`s as part-ex as i found out recently!

and people who are looking to buy private also dont perticularly like them!

I Personally have no problems, as if its been VIC tested then that means it has been put back to OE Spec!, so good as new.
